西瓜S351-1雄性不育材料的细胞学观察表明:与对照的同系可育株相比,败育发生在次级造孢细胞到小孢子母细胞或小孢子四分体阶段,多数不育雄花花药中绒毡层始终未分化,药壁常由7-8层细胞组成,少数不育花药中出现绒毡层徒长现象;次级造孢细胞败育不同步,出现多核及多核仁现象,败育后期,药壁细胞逐渐解体,药室瓦解,花粉囊收缩变形。由此可见:其雄性不育与绒毡层的发育异常有直接联系。
Cytological observation of watermelon S351-1 male sterile material showed that abortion occurred in the secondary sporulation cells to microspore mother cells or microspore tetrad stages when compared with the control symbiotic fertile plants. Most male sterile male flowers The tapetum in the drug is undifferentiated all the time, and the wall of the drug is often composed of 7-8 layers of cells. The tapetum only appears in a small number of sterile anthers. The secondary sporogenous cells are aborted and appear multi-core and multiple-nucleolus phenomenon. In the later period of fertility, the cells in the wall gradually disintegrated, the drug compartments collapsed, and the pollen sacs shrank and deform. This shows that: its male sterility and tapetum dysplasia are directly linked.
